我无法将Map<String, dynamic>转换为Map<String, Map<String,String>。做这件事最好的方法是什么?, Map<String,String>>.from((json.decode(await rootBundle.loadString('lang/de.json'))) as Map<String,>).cast< 浏览88提问于2021-06-06得票数 2 ...
int PropertyIndexFor(String* name); // Returns the next free property index (only valid for FAST MODE). int NextFreePropertyIndex(); // Returns the number of properties described in instance_descriptors. int NumberOfDescribedProperties(); // Casting. static inline Map* cast(Object* obj); ...
Object length = JSArray::cast(object).length(); if (!length.IsSmi()) returnfalse; *new_capacity = static_cast<uint32_t>(Smi::ToInt(length)); } elseif (object.IsJSArgumentsObject()) { returnfalse; } else { *new_capacity = dictionary.max_number_key() + 1; } *new_capacity = ...
// my-custom-api.tsexportconst{describe,it,test,beforeAll,beforeEach,afterEach,afterAll,expect}=useFixtures<{email:string}>({// Override Serenity/JS fixtures:actors:async({browser,baseURL},use)=>{awaituse(Cast.where(actor=>actor.whoCan(BrowseTheWebWithPlaywright.using(browser),TakeNotes.usingAn...
isolate->ThrowException(Exception::TypeError(String::NewFromUtf8(isolate, "Wrong arguments"))); return; } // 获得整数参数 int n = args[0]->Int32Value(); int res = f(n); // 计算斐波拉契数值 // 把参数2转换为一个函数类型 Local<Function> cb = Local<Function>::Cast(args[1]); ...
(udpString); // 属性的存取属性 enum PropertyAttribute attributes = static_cast(ReadOnly | DontDelete); Local signature = Signature::New(env->isolate(), t); // 新建一个函数模块 Local get_fd_templ = FunctionTemplate::New(env->isolate(), UDPWrap::GetFD, env->as_callback_data(), ...
使用Android Studio打开build\jsb-link\frameworks\runtime-src\proj.android-studio,然后就可以按正常AS流程进行编译 Demo如下所示,在中心输出了Hello, World!。 三 jsc脚本解密 上述Demo构建中有一个选项是【加密脚本】,它会将js脚本通过xxtea算法加密成.jsc。
最终在 C++ 里可以通过 V8 提供的 String::Utf8Value 从 args 中获得 JS 层的字符串,然后调用系统函数把它打印到屏幕就行。但是这种形式使用的内容是 V8 的堆内存。那么如果我们需要操作一个非常大的字符串,那怎么办呢?这时候就需要使用 V8 提供的堆外内存机制 ArrayBuffer。 2 ArrayBuffer 的实现 我们看看这个...
使用String()函数进行强制类型转换时,如果参数是null或undefined会发生什么? 在JavaScript中,使用toString()方法强制转换数字为字符串时,如果对象是null会怎样? 在JavaScript中,将其他数据类型强制转换为字符串是一种常见的操作。以下是一些基础概念和相关方法: 基础概念 类型转换:JavaScript允许在不同数据类型之间进行转换...
Currently, obs-websocket-js is not able to infer the types of ResponseData to any specific request's response. To use the data safely, cast it to the appropriate type for the request that was sent. (results[0].responseDataasOBSResponseTypes['GetVersion']).obsVersion//=> 28.0.0 ...